Hi Everyone,

I have a bit of an issue with a Acer Aspire I currently have.

I' am able to connect to the modem to obtain the network name but I have no internet connectivity.

I' am confident that this is a DNS issue as I' am able to Ping google's IP address and get a response but not google.com.

I have tried the following


  • Uninstalling and reinstalling the NIC driver
  • Flushing the DNS
  • Checking the HOST file
  • Uninstalling and reinstalling the IPv4 stack
  • Disabling IPv6
  • Uninstalling Anitvirus programs
  • Booting into Safe Mode with Networking
  • Checked services to ensure all services requiring Internet connectivity were running.
  • Not connected to a Domain and any Proxy settings are set to automatic.
I can boot into Mini XP and successfully connect to the internet without any issues ruling out Hardware.
I get a IP and Default gateway address if I perform a IPConfig /all.

I have other devices connected to the same modem with full connectivity as well.


I' am unable to do a system restore due to no Restore points available.


If anyone has anymore Ideas I would love to hear them.


Thanks in advance.
